- Alternate Title: A new genus of Metiini (Coleoptera: Carabidae) from the southern region of South America.
- Subject Terms:
- Abstract: La tribu Metiini (Coleoptera: Carabidae) es endémica de América del Sur, distribuida principalmente en su región austral en Argentina y Chile, pero también llegando a Uruguay y en los Andes hasta Perú y Bolivia. Se conocen cuatro géneros, de los cuales Metius Dejean es el más diverso. El análisis de la morfología de una de sus especies, Metius crassiusculus Putzeys, revela que la misma no debe ser incluida en este género, y que tampoco puede serlo en los restantes géneros de la tribu, por lo que se propone el nuevo género Selknam gen. nov. Se provee una descripción y una clave dicotómica para separarlo de los restantes. También se consideran algunos aspectos del ambiente costero donde habita S. crassiusculus. [ABSTRACT FROM AUTHOR]
- Abstract: The tribe Metiini (Coleoptera: Carabidae) is endemic to southern South America, in Argentina, Chile, Uruguay, and in the high Andes of Peru and Bolivia. The tribe comprises five genera, being Metius Dejean the most diverse in species. The study of one of its species, Metius crassiusculus Putzeys, reveals that it is not cogeneric with the remaining of the genus, and presents some exclusive characters and combination of other characters not present in any of the other Metiini genera. Thus, the new genus Selknam is proposed to include it. Description and a key to the genera of Metiini are provided. Some aspects of the coastal habitat where S. crassiusculus was found are discussed.
